Output d04bc6ff6039611f6e6faa1b7c6941b4fbac07a4caa57dcc6e8e27e2fe7b4f96:133

value
85779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9e5dfd8744f086375999697968a79b467e53964 OP_EQUAL
address
3JdxJz7MKb2nyXVyYrM3Sc8Yjceaf1JM3G
transaction
d04bc6ff6039611f6e6faa1b7c6941b4fbac07a4caa57dcc6e8e27e2fe7b4f96
confirmations
127820
spent
true